Template:Minigame-infobox Light Breeze is a 2-vs.-2 minigame found in Mario Party 6. Light Breeze can be played only at nighttime in Party Mode; it is one of nine minigames in Mario Party 6 that are exclusive to night, the others being the Bowser minigames and the five Duel minigames that take place in a haunted forest. Its name is a play on words on "light breeze," a gentle wind, and actual light.

Introduction

The view shows the lights on the bay powering down. The camera then pans to the players on a cliff, holding fans in front of turbines.

Gameplay

Teams attempt to power up the docks on their side of the area by filling their energy meters, which is done by spinning the turbines with wind created by waving fans in front of them. To create a breeze, the players must alternately press L Button and R Button. The meters are shared between the teams, but they fill up from opposite sides. The team that powers up the bay on their side first wins the minigame.

Ending

The winners do their victory animations once the docks have lit up.
